🚀嵌入式小白必看,这份学习指南请收好!嵌入式学习路线和方法 1、基础理论学习:计算机基础:确保你有扎实的计算机科学基础,包括数据结构、算法、计算机网络、操作系统原理等。电子电路基础:学习数字电路、模拟电路基础,理解基本元器件工作原理 - 嗨哥IT培训避坑于
新数据AI创建的收藏夹新数据AI内容:【嵌入式之C语言】从零开始,嵌入式最全学习路线,从小白到25K,工作稳定发展前景好,如果您对当前收藏夹内容感兴趣点击“收藏”可转入个人收藏夹方便浏览
首先,C语言是必须掌握的。建议从基础开始,在电脑上进行练习。这样可以将注意力集中在C语言本身,而不是被搭建嵌入式开发环境所分散。推荐一本书籍《C语言程序设计》第4版。🔧 单片机学习 没有必要去学习8位的51单片机了,STM32已经非常普及了。建议购买一块STM32开发板,结合厂商提供的教程进行学习。推荐正点原子的S...
C语言是嵌入式开发的基础,数据类型、格式化输入/输出、运算符、流程控制、数组、函数、指针... 这些都不能少!📚 宝藏:《c语言程序设计第二版》 💻 小助手:小破站郝斌c语言教程🔹 RTOS实时操作系统探秘 FreeRTOS是嵌入式开发中的王者,大部分招聘市场都要求掌握FreeRTOS。📚 官方宝典:The FreeRTOS Reference ...
1.C语言发展历史 2.特点 3.C11 三、gcc编译器 四、编译方法 1.简单直观 2.自定义可执行文件名 3.根据编译步骤,分步编译 3.1预处理 3.2编译 3.3汇编 3.4链接 五、hello world 程序说明 六、计算机中数据的存储 1.数值型数据的存储 1.1十进制 1.2二进制 1.3八进制 1.4十六进制 2.示例 七、词法符号 1.关键...
一、main函数传参#include <stdio.h> int main(int argc, const char *argv[]) { //argc 是执行程序是 命令行给程序传递的参数的个数 // (包括可执行文件名 a.out) printf("argc = %d ", a…
C-指针-上-难度★★ 13:02 C-指针-下-难度★★ 09:37 C-结构体 10:44 C-预处理器-难度★ 08:07 C-typedef别名 03:42 C-枚举 05:22 C-输入输出 03:36 C-多文件 03:42 开发板套件开箱说明&注意事项 02:29 51单片机-课程介绍 15:50 ...
C语言基础 🌏 想要掌握嵌入式系统开发,C语言是你的第一步。你需要掌握数据类型、格式化输入/输出、运算符、流程控制、数组、函数、指针等基本概念。推荐的学习资源包括郝斌的C语言教程和《C语言程序设计第二版》。 51单片机挑战 🌏 从51单片机入手,深入了解底层寄存器操作,掌握单片机的控制诀窍。你还需要掌握核心板...
🚀 学习路线 C语言基础:首先,你得掌握C语言。你可以选择看网课或者看书,根据自己的情况来选择。 Cortex-M系列MCU:推荐大家买一块韦东山、正点原子或者野火的mini板子,把上面的SDK都过一遍,尝试自己改一些功能,主要是熟悉MCU的各种外设资源。 RTOS:可以选择FreeRTOS或者uCOS。第一步是把系统在第二步的板子上面跑...